In this verse, the promise of authority over the nations is extended to those who remain steadfast in their faith and continue to do God's will until the end. This assurance is a call to perseverance, urging believers to remain faithful despite challenges and trials. The concept of being 'victorious' implies overcoming spiritual battles and staying true to one's faith amidst adversity. The reward of authority signifies not just power, but a responsibility to lead and guide in alignment with God's principles.
This verse is part of a message to the church, emphasizing the importance of endurance and dedication to God's commandments. It reassures believers that their struggles are not in vain and that their faithfulness will lead to significant spiritual rewards. The promise of authority over nations can also be seen as a metaphor for spiritual leadership and influence, suggesting that those who are faithful will play a crucial role in God's kingdom. This message is one of hope, encouraging believers to remain committed to their faith journey.
